diff options
author | Paul Mundt <lethal@linux-sh.org> | 2009-11-12 17:03:28 +0900 |
---|---|---|
committer | Paul Mundt <lethal@linux-sh.org> | 2009-11-12 17:03:28 +0900 |
commit | 3af539e59cf3213cbe31ce7008f1db51c52665ca (patch) | |
tree | 6ae7fa174075b524282b64f315884c69e7ec41a5 /arch/sh/mm/cache.c | |
parent | 626ac8e1388ac128495a3b7188e9d86464de6c5b (diff) | |
download | op-kernel-dev-3af539e59cf3213cbe31ce7008f1db51c52665ca.zip op-kernel-dev-3af539e59cf3213cbe31ce7008f1db51c52665ca.tar.gz |
sh64: Fix up reworked cache op build.
This gets the build fixed up for the sh64 cache enabled case.
Disabling still needs further abstraction for independent I/D-cache
disabling.
Signed-off-by: Paul Mundt <lethal@linux-sh.org>
Diffstat (limited to 'arch/sh/mm/cache.c')
-rw-r--r-- | arch/sh/mm/cache.c | 6 |
1 files changed, 5 insertions, 1 deletions
diff --git a/arch/sh/mm/cache.c b/arch/sh/mm/cache.c index 63c1329..e9415d3 100644 --- a/arch/sh/mm/cache.c +++ b/arch/sh/mm/cache.c @@ -277,7 +277,11 @@ static void __init emit_cache_params(void) void __init cpu_cache_init(void) { - unsigned int cache_disabled = !(__raw_readl(CCR) & CCR_CACHE_ENABLE); + unsigned int cache_disabled = 0; + +#ifdef CCR + cache_disabled = !(__raw_readl(CCR) & CCR_CACHE_ENABLE); +#endif compute_alias(&boot_cpu_data.icache); compute_alias(&boot_cpu_data.dcache); |